Netball America Needs YOU! Players, Volunteers, and Sponsors Wanted for the U.S. Open Netball Championships® 2025

The 2024 U.S. Open Netball Championships® are coming later this year and they're calling for players, volunteers, and sponsors to join the action and help make this year's event the best one yet! Whether you're a seasoned netball pro or just looking to try something new, there's a place for you at the U.S. Open.

What opportunities are available?

Calling All Netball Players in the USA

The U.S. Open Netball Championships® welcomes female players of all skill levels. Whether you're a seasoned veteran or new to the game, this is your chance to showcase your talent and be part of an unforgettable experience. Don't have a team? No problem! Netball America will place you with a fun and competitive team.

Netball Volunteers Needed – Make a Difference!

Want to be part of the action but not a player? The U.S. Open Netball Championships® needs enthusiastic volunteers to help make the tournament a success! Both virtual and in-person opportunities are available, offering a variety of roles to suit your interests and skills.

From assisting with event logistics to supporting players and fans, volunteers play a vital role in creating a positive and memorable experience for everyone involved. Sponsorships Available – Support Netball and Gain Exposure!

Businesses and organizations have an incredible opportunity to partner with the U.S. Open Netball Championships® and gain valuable exposure to a diverse and engaged audience. With sponsorship packages starting at just $200, there are options to fit every budget.

The tournament offers a unique platform to connect with the expatriate community in the USA, particularly those from netball-loving countries like Australia, New Zealand, Great Britain, and South Africa. Plus, with a free global broadcast, your brand will reach an international audience.
